What is Henna?

Henna, derived from the leaves of the Lawsonia Inermis plant, has been used for thousands of years in regions like India, North Africa, and the Middle East. It’s known for its vibrant, reddish-brown dye that safely colors hair, skin, and nails. What sets henna apart from synthetic dyes is that it’s completely natural, free of toxic chemicals like paraphenylenediamine (PPD) and ammonia, which are commonly found in conventional hair dyes.

Henna has a rich cultural history and has been celebrated for its ability to nourish and strengthen hair while providing rich color. Unlike chemical-based hair dyes that strip hair of its natural oils and damage its structure, henna coats the hair shaft, adding a protective layer of color while preserving the hair’s health.

The Benefits of Henna

  • Chemical-Free Color: One of the most compelling reasons to choose Henna is its all-natural composition. Many people are unaware that synthetic dyes contain chemicals like PPD, which can cause allergic reactions, skin irritations, and other long-term health issues. In fact, research has shown that prolonged use of chemical hair dyes can increase the risk of serious health concerns, including cancer. With Henna, you get beautiful, vibrant color without the harmful side effects or potential risks.
  • Nourishes Hair: Henna is more than just a color treatment—it’s also a natural conditioner. It helps strengthen the hair, reducing breakage and promoting shine. For those with brittle or damaged hair, henna can be a game-changer, adding both vibrancy and vitality.
  • Safe for Sensitive Skin: For individuals who suffer from allergies or have sensitive skin, henna is an excellent alternative. Since it’s made from a plant-based powder, it’s gentle on the scalp and doesn’t cause the irritation or burning sensation that chemical dyes often do.
  • Long-Lasting Color: Henna is known for its long-lasting properties. It also blends beautifully with natural hair color, making the transition between touch-ups seamless.
  • Versatility: Henna can be used to achieve a range of shades, from deep auburns to rich browns. By mixing henna with other natural ingredients like Indigo, Cassia or Amla, you can create custom colors that complement your individual hair tone. This flexibility allows users to experiment with natural shades without compromising the health of their hair.

Henna vs. Chemical Dyes

One of the most frequently asked questions is, “How does Henna compare to chemical dyes?” The answer lies in its safety, sustainability, and overall effect on hair health.

Traditional chemical hair dyes use harsh ingredients to break down the hair’s natural structure, which can leave hair dry, brittle, and more prone to damage. In addition to causing short-term damage, some chemical dyes contain carcinogenic ingredients that have been linked to increased cancer risks, especially with prolonged or frequent use. Henna, on the other hand, works by gently coating the hair shaft, preserving its natural oils and integrity.

Chemical dyes may offer more vibrant or unusual shades, but they come with significant health risks, especially for people with sensitivities or those who are exposed to these chemicals regularly. Henna is a safer alternative that still delivers rich, beautiful color without the health risks associated with chemical processing.
